A Big 10-8 Place is the third album by Negativland, released in 1983. It was the first album with the involvement of band member Don Joyce. The album's title is a reference to the radio ten-code "10-8," which means "back in service" or "available for next call" in the context of common CB radio usage.

The original release had unusual packaging, and included a small plastic bag of lawn clippings or mulch, a "No Other Possibility" bumper sticker, and a map of Contra Costa County, California, where the band originated.

The album was re-released by Seeland Records, then with distribution from Mordam Records, in 1994. It was re-released again in 2007 by Seeland, packaged with a DVD release of No Other Possibility, Negativland's video release.
